IP查询
查询
你查询的IP:[116.4.216.207] 地理位置:中国–广东–东莞
最新查询
124.42.78.125
114.80.187.147
116.244.196.176
123.101.59.14
114.80.221.137
123.101.122.246
120.128.24.211
58.100.210.231
125.32.201.78
218.96.214.112
116.4.216.207
202.90.224.109
121.201.236.16
58.87.64.202
118.144.253.140
203.222.192.83
124.128.224.117
60.245.128.79
61.8.160.202
202.131.48.167
117.100.212.68
119.18.192.17
221.198.194.225
117.60.73.197
203.128.32.93
203.166.160.151
202.180.128.109
220.231.128.239
161.207.201.137
117.58.153.44
124.156.119.117
122.102.64.78